50+ Pounds Down: How Jen Gained Muscle on a GLP-1

This post may contain affiliate links. Please see our disclosure policy for more details.

Most GLP-1 success stories focus on the weight lost. Jen’s story is different. Yes, she’s down over 50 pounds —but perhaps even more impressive, she’s increased her muscle mass along the way. That’s no accident. Before ever starting a GLP-1, Jen spent years building healthy habits through Stay Fit Mom coaching. When she and her doctor decided a GLP-1 was the right next step, protein, strength training, hydration, and consistency remained the foundation. Her journey is proof that with the right plan, it’s possible to lose fat, build strength, and create results that last.

Your doctor recommended a GLP-1. What was your initial reaction? Did you have any hesitations or misconceptions before deciding to try it?

Jen: When the recommendation was first suggested, I must say I hesitated immediately.  Why change what was working?  I had struggled with weight gain and health issues after trying weight loss shots in the past.  I only knew the basics as they related to treating diabetes, so that prompted me to look into some clinical research data.  

How did coaching help you approach your GLP-1 differently? What habits did you and Stacy focus on to make sure you were building a healthy, sustainable lifestyle instead of relying solely on the medication?

Jen: Stacy was so supportive; she shared all the resources on starting a GLP-1.  Your podcast really helped me see the bigger picture.  We agreed that coaching was the foundation, and that we shouldn’t change anything.  I worked hard for over 2 years on the consistency of macros before this, and over 1 year on weekly workouts.  The GLP-1 was going to be another tool to push my results even farther.  Protein and fiber intake, hydration, and workout consistency were my daily go-do’s.  

You’ve lost nearly 40 pounds, but you’ve also built strength and maintained muscle. Why was that important to you, and what role did protein and strength training play in your success?

Jen: This was so important to me for two main reasons – to realize my lifelong goal of actually being strong, and to increase muscle mass during perimenopause.  In my success, these played the role of direct control – I can plan and execute: the amount of protein I consume, and how much time I spend lifting weights each week.  Over our last three years together, I learned many other factors were out of my control and negatively impacted my progress.

What would you say to someone who is considering a GLP-1 but feels guilty, embarrassed, or unsure if it’s “the easy way out”?

Jen: First off, your feelings are valid!  Having dealt with past guilt and embarrassment, there can always be negative stigma when needing help to lose weight.  What you need to do is put your priorities in order, and see that your health should always be number one.  You cannot say no to something unless you’ve exhausted all your options, and know this isn’t ‘the easy way out.”  GLP-1s have existed for over 20 years – more people are taking them ever, and research is finding more health benefits on the regular.  Do it!

What would you say to someone who thinks they can take a GLP-1 without changing their nutrition or exercise habits?

Jen: I would say that isn’t the best way to honor your body.  A GLP-1 cannot and will not work for long term weight loss without changing your habits.  It doesn’t make sense to invest energy into something that won’t pay off in the end.  A GLP-1 will reset your brain and body to factory settings.  Change is necessary.
